�D�j� Vu,� which originates from the French languages and means �already seen�
is a rather common occurrence that we know very little of. When you come to experience
a �d�j� vu� moment you feel mysteriously overtaken by a mysterious force which unconsciously
tells you �this already happened before.�
The �d�j� vu� phenomenon is reported occurring on an occasional basis in 60-80%
of people around the world. It is an experience almost always transient and occurs randomly.
Many researchers propose that the phenomenon is an experience based on memory and assume
that the memory centers in the brain are responsible for the �d�j� vu� phenomenon. However,
there are those who associate the �d�j� vu� phenomenon with prophecies, past life
experiences or memories, clairvoyance, or a mystic signpost which could indicate a sense
of fulfillment of a �predetermined� condition in life.

�Nobel laureate Steven Weinberg likens this multiple universe theory to radio. All around
you, there are hundreds of different radio waves being broadcast from distant stations.
At any given instant, your of?ce or car or living room is full of these radio waves.
However, if you turn on a radio, you can listen to only one frequency at a time; these other
frequencies have decohered and are no longer in phase with each other. Each station has
a different energy, a different frequency. As a result, your radio can only be turned
to one broadcast at a time. Likewise, in our universe, we are �tuned� into the frequency
that corresponds to physical reality. But there are an in?nite number of parallel realities
coexisting with us in the same room, although we cannot �tune into� them. Although these
worlds are very much alike, each has a different energy. And because each world consists of
trillions upon trillions of atoms, this means that the energy difference can be quite significant.
Since the frequency of these waves is proportional to their energy (by Planck�s law), this
means that the waves of each world vibrate at different frequencies and cannot interact
anymore. For all intents and purposes, the waves of these various worlds do not interact
or in?uence each other.�? Michio Kaku, Parallel Worlds: A Journey Through Creation, Higher
Dimensions, and the Future of the Cosmos
